1. Contrasting Walls for Depth

The right wall color can completely transform your space. By pairing rich black walls with vibrant teal accents, you create a bold contrast that enhances depth and drama. The dark tones anchor the room, while teal brings energy and freshness. Consider painting one wall teal as a feature or adding teal wainscoting for added dimension. This balance offers a modern yet inviting vibe that suits both cozy corners and spacious living rooms.

5. Gold Accents for Warmth

Gold accents bring warmth and refinement to a teal and black living room. Consider gold-framed mirrors, metallic light fixtures, or brass table legs to introduce a touch of luxury. The golden sheen beautifully contrasts with dark backdrops, adding brightness without overwhelming the design. This simple addition elevates your space, blending elegance with bold color choices.
6. Layered Textures with Pillows and Throws

Soft furnishings in teal and black can make your space feel layered and inviting. Combine velvet pillows, woven throws, and embroidered cushions to create dimension and comfort. Mixing materials—like silk, wool, or cotton—enhances the room’s tactile appeal. This layering technique softens bold color schemes, ensuring your space feels cozy without sacrificing style.
7. Dramatic Curtains for Elegance

Floor-to-ceiling teal curtains can frame your windows beautifully against dark walls. The rich teal fabric introduces a sense of softness and grandeur, while the deep black background adds contrast. Choose heavy drapes for a luxurious feel or sheer panels to balance drama with lightness. This combination creates a sense of intimacy while adding a polished touch to your living room.

14. Open Shelving with Black and Teal Decor

Open shelving in matte black offers the perfect backdrop for curated teal decor. Display teal vases, books, or ceramic pieces to introduce color while keeping the space organized. The contrast between dark shelving and vibrant teal items adds depth, making each object stand out. This approach keeps the design dynamic and flexible, allowing you to refresh the look over time.
